What Are Portable Stairlifts?
Portable stairlifts are a groundbreaking innovation in the field of mobility aids. Unlike traditional stairlifts, which require extensive installation and structural modifications to a home, portable stairlifts are designed to be easily movable and do not require any permanent fixtures. These devices offer a flexible solution for individuals needing assistance to navigate stairs, whether at home or on the go.
How Do They Work?
These stairlifts employ advanced mechanics to safely transport users up and down stairs. Typically, they consist of a robust seat, a battery-powered motor, and a track or mechanism that grips the stairs securely. The absence of a fixed rail means they can be easily positioned on any staircase, making them ideal for temporary or multi-location use.

Understanding the Costs: What to Expect
Easy Climber Stair Lift Cost and Other Price Considerations
The cost of portable stairlifts can vary widely based on features, brand, and technology. Here's a breakdown of what consumers can expect:
Stairlift Type
|
Average Cost (2025)
|
Basic Portable Stair Lift
|
£1,500 - £3,000
|
Advanced Shaftless Model
|
£3,000 - £5,000
|
Customised No-Installation
|
£5,000+
|
(Source:Stairlift Cost Report 2025)
Factors Influencing Stairlift Prices
-
Technology: More advanced models with shaftless and portable features typically cost more.
-
Brand Reputation: Established brands like Age UK and Easystep may charge a premium for their reliability and service.
-
Customization: Custom features, such as specific seat designs or weight capacities, can increase costs

Exploring the Technology: How Portable Stairlifts Work
The Mechanics of Mini Stair Lifts
Mini stair lifts are compact versions of portable stairlifts designed for short staircases or limited spaces.
-
Lightweight Design: Made from durable yet lightweight materials for easy handling.
-
Battery Powered: Most models use rechargeable batteries, ensuring they can operate even during power outages.
-
Safety Features: Include seat belts, anti-slip surfaces, and sensors to detect obstructions.
